#e088b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e088bf is composed of 87.8% red, 53.3%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.3% magenta, 14.7%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 322.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 70.6%. #e088b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c1117f.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e088bf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e088bf has RGB values of R:224, G:136,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.15,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14715071.

Shades and Tints of #e088b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e088b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b0b5 is the less saturated color, while #fd6bc6 is the most saturated one.
